dsql e5c3547c51 fix: a stored key doc with meta:null no longer crashes authorize/revoke
find_by_friendly, authorize.py's existing-target check, and revoke.py's
success-print all did doc.get("meta", {}).get(...) directly - the {} default
only applies when the key is ABSENT, not when its value is null (plausible in
shared mongo or a hand-edited JSON store), so a null meta raised AttributeError.
revoke's crash landed AFTER storage.delete() already succeeded, so a completed
revoke was reported as a raw traceback instead of a clean exit. list_keys._meta
already coerced correctly; that fix is now hoisted into commands/__init__.py as
doc_meta, the single source every meta-reading call site goes through. cli.py's
catch tuple also gains AttributeError as defense in depth for any future
unguarded meta access.

dsql bfeee80712 fix: EA-1 refuse authorize of an already-recorded key (v0.1.3)
authorize never checked the target fingerprint against existing docs before
save()'s upsert-by-_id, so authorizing the local machine's own public key
under a new friendly name silently replaced the local authorizer record
(can_authorize demoted to False) while printing a success banner. With a
sole authorizer this bricks the CLI: authorize refuses (not permitted),
init refuses (already initialized), and revoke of the local key refuses
(refusing to revoke the local key) -- no in-CLI recovery. Mirror revoke's
local-key guard and extend it to any existing _id, so a duplicate target
is refused with a clear message instead of silently replacing the record.
